(图片来源网络,侵删)
前言
CentOS是一种基于Linux内核的开源操作系统,被广泛应用于服务器领域。在服务器的网络配置中,DHCP(动态主机配置协议)扮演着重要的角色。本文将详细介绍CentOS中DHCP命令及其配置。
DHCP命令
在CentOS中,可以使用以下DHCP相关命令进行配置和管理:
(图片来源网络,侵删)
1. dhclient:该命令用于从DHCP服务器获取IP地址和其他网络配置信息。可以使用`dhclient eth0`命令来为eth0网卡获取IP地址。
2. dhcpd:该命令用于启动DHCP服务器。可以使用`systemctl start dhcpd`命令启动DHCP服务器。
(图片来源网络,侵删)
3. dhcpd.conf:该文件是DHCP服务器的配置文件,用于指定DHCP服务器的配置信息。可以使用文本编辑器(如vi)打开该文件进行配置。
CentOS DHCP配置
以下是在CentOS中进行DHCP配置的详细步骤:
1. 安装DHCP服务器:在CentOS中,可以使用以下命令安装DHCP服务器软件包:
```
yum install dhcp
2. 配置DHCP服务器:打开`/etc/dhcp/dhcpd.conf`文件,并根据需要进行配置。以下是一个简单的示例配置:
subnet 192.168.1.0 netmask 255.255.255.0 {
range 192.168.1.100 192.168.1.200;
option routers 192.168.1.1;
option domain-name-servers 8.8.8.8;
}
上述配置指定了一个子网,IP地址范围为192.168.1.100至192.168.1.200,网关为192.168.1.1,DNS服务器为8.8.8.8。
3. 启动DHCP服务器:使用以下命令启动DHCP服务器:
systemctl start dhcpd
4. 配置客户端:在客户端上,可以使用以下命令来获取DHCP服务器分配的IP地址和其他配置信息:
dhclient eth0
为您分享
在Linux中,有一个方便的命令可以用于查看网络接口的IP地址和配置信息,即`ifconfig`命令。通过在终端中输入`ifconfig`,可以获取当前系统中所有网络接口的详细信息,包括IP地址、子网掩码、MAC地址等。这对于网络故障排除和网络配置非常有用。